Nile Crocodile - Crocodylus niloticusThis picture was a little harder to decide on than the others, i couldn't actually decide on a specific crocodilian to pick because i honestly love every single species, they are just such a unique species of reptile, with them being the only member of Reptilia alive today that can be classed as Archosaurs, the same group that holds Dinosaurs, Pterosaurs and Birds.
I have to respect the shear power these animals posses and their amazing ability to survive long periods of time without food, with some species like the Nile crocodile being able to wait a whole year before eating, as they wait for the wildebeest migrations and taking GREAT advantage of the event.
The word Suchus i commonly used at the end of the names of prehistoric crocodilians (and some dinosaurs) and means Crocodile,
